| Age | Commit message (Expand) | Author | Lines |
| 2023-05-14 | Start node has no immediate dominator | Tomasz Miąsko | -14/+22 |
| 2023-05-13 | Auto merge of #107586 - SparrowLii:parallel-query, r=cjgillot | bors | -37/+465 |
| 2023-05-12 | Rollup merge of #111393 - klensy:win-0.48, r=oli-obk | Matthias Krüger | -3/+5 |
| 2023-05-09 | bump windows crate 0.46 -> 0.48 in workspace | klensy | -3/+5 |
| 2023-05-09 | Rollup merge of #111252 - matthewjasper:min-spec-improvements, r=compiler-errors | Dylan DPC | -0/+2 |
| 2023-05-07 | Use smaller ints for bitflags | Nilstrieb | -1/+1 |
| 2023-05-06 | add `DynSend / DynSync` for `CopyTaggedPtr` | SparrowLii | -5/+8 |
| 2023-05-06 | correct import of owned_slice | SparrowLii | -13/+6 |
| 2023-05-06 | correct literals for dyn thread safe | SparrowLii | -21/+24 |
| 2023-05-06 | rename relative names in `sync` | SparrowLii | -23/+28 |
| 2023-05-06 | fix `parallel!` | SparrowLii | -0/+7 |
| 2023-05-06 | fix some nits | SparrowLii | -39/+27 |
| 2023-05-06 | introduce `DynSend` and `DynSync` auto trait | SparrowLii | -39/+468 |
| 2023-05-05 | Disallow (min) specialization imps with no items | Matthew Jasper | -0/+2 |
| 2023-04-30 | Use the full Fingerprint when stringifying Svh | Ben Kimock | -5/+10 |
| 2023-04-27 | Auto merge of #107782 - Zoxc:worker-local, r=cjgillot | bors | -34/+188 |
| 2023-04-27 | Rollup merge of #110814 - WaffleLapkin:sprinkle_#inline, r=Nilstrieb | Matthias Krüger | -0/+17 |
| 2023-04-25 | Rollup merge of #110615 - WaffleLapkin:impl_tag, r=cjgillot | Matthias Krüger | -6/+204 |
| 2023-04-25 | Add `#[inline]` in `impl_tag` | Maybe Waffle | -0/+2 |
| 2023-04-25 | Sprinkle some `#[inline]` in `rustc_data_structures::tagged_ptr` | Maybe Waffle | -0/+17 |
| 2023-04-25 | Rollup merge of #110681 - klensy:cut-dep, r=lcnr | Yuki Okushi | -1/+0 |
| 2023-04-24 | Switch `impl_tag!` from explicit tags to `${index()}` | Maybe Waffle | -47/+52 |
| 2023-04-24 | Split `{Idx, IndexVec, IndexSlice}` into their own modules | Maybe Waffle | -15/+16 |
| 2023-04-22 | drop unused deps, gate libc under unix for one crate | klensy | -1/+0 |
| 2023-04-20 | Simplify `bits_for_tags` impl | Maybe Waffle | -13/+3 |
| 2023-04-20 | Remove confusing comment | Maybe Waffle | -31/+0 |
| 2023-04-20 | Use `impl Tag for $T` syntax for `impl_tag!` | Maybe Waffle | -11/+11 |
| 2023-04-20 | Add `impl_tag!` macro to implement `Tag` for tagged pointer easily | Maybe Waffle | -6/+238 |
| 2023-04-19 | `deny(unsafe_op_in_unsafe_fn)` in `rustc_data_structures` | Maybe Waffle | -101/+109 |
| 2023-04-18 | Auto merge of #110083 - saethlin:encode-hashes-as-bytes, r=cjgillot | bors | -36/+178 |
| 2023-04-18 | Add #[inline] to some new functions | Ben Kimock | -0/+3 |
| 2023-04-18 | Document how the HashN types are different from Fingerprint | Ben Kimock | -4/+15 |
| 2023-04-18 | Store hashes in special types so they aren't accidentally encoded as numbers | Ben Kimock | -37/+165 |
| 2023-04-18 | Rollup merge of #110417 - jsoref:spelling-compiler, r=Nilstrieb | Guillaume Gomez | -1/+1 |
| 2023-04-18 | Auto merge of #110481 - matthiaskrgr:rollup-phkkgm9, r=matthiaskrgr | bors | -9/+52 |
| 2023-04-18 | Rollup merge of #110409 - Nilstrieb:some-manual-javascript-object-notationing... | Matthias Krüger | -9/+52 |
| 2023-04-18 | Auto merge of #110410 - saethlin:hash-u128-as-u64s, r=oli-obk | bors | -1/+2 |
| 2023-04-17 | Auto merge of #110243 - WaffleLapkin:bless_tagged_pointers🙏, r=Nilstrieb | bors | -215/+640 |
| 2023-04-17 | Spelling - compiler | Josh Soref | -1/+1 |
| 2023-04-17 | Auto merge of #110367 - saethlin:no-truncations, r=oli-obk | bors | -28/+6 |
| 2023-04-16 | Remove some unnecessary hash truncations | Ben Kimock | -28/+6 |
| 2023-04-16 | Implement StableHasher::write_u128 via write_u64 | Ben Kimock | -1/+2 |
| 2023-04-16 | Don't use `serde_json` to serialize a simple JSON object | Nilstrieb | -9/+52 |
| 2023-04-16 | fix clippy::toplevel_ref_arg and ::manual_map | Matthias Krüger | -5/+2 |
| 2023-04-16 | Move the WorkerLocal type from the rustc-rayon fork into rustc_data_structures | John Kåre Alsaker | -34/+188 |
| 2023-04-14 | fix broken intradoclinks | Maybe Waffle | -1/+3 |
| 2023-04-14 | Use `ptr::Alignment` for extra coolness points | Maybe Waffle | -25/+20 |
| 2023-04-14 | Test `CopyTaggedPtr`'s `HashStable` impl | Maybe Waffle | -0/+26 |
| 2023-04-14 | Share `Tag2` impl between `CopyTaggedPtr` and `TaggedPtr` tests | Maybe Waffle | -62/+31 |
| 2023-04-14 | Doc fixes from review | Maybe Waffle | -7/+26 |